Donna Dunlap Obituary

Donna passed away at the age of 73 on October 7th at Mercy Hospital in Durango, CO. She was her mothers daughter. Donna was beautiful inside and out, quick to smile and even quicker to talk to someone... anyone, everyone! She loved her family with a passion, a true momma bear. Donna loved traveling by motorcycle or RV, spending time in Arizona along with a summer in Alaska. She lived in Albuquerque for most of her life and retired from General Mills where she had worked in Human Resources. Retiring to Bayfield, CO with her loving husband Dan in 2012. Donna is survived by her husband Daniel Dunlap, sister and brother in law Janet and Mike Crosby, son Patrick Bryan of Durango, stepson Justin Dunlap (Michelle) of Albuquerque , stepson Marcus Dunlap of Albuquerque, stepdaughter Danelle Montoya and Robert of Roswell, grandkids Brock, Brooke, Kayla. Services will be held December 2, 2023 10:30am Pine Valley Church Bayfield CO. 81122.
